Examples of ReadMetadataRequest


Examples of org.apache.archiva.metadata.repository.storage.ReadMetadataRequest

    @Test
    public void testGetArtifacts()
        throws Exception
    {
        List<ArtifactMetadata> artifacts = new ArrayList<>( storage.readArtifactsMetadata(
            new ReadMetadataRequest( TEST_REPO_ID, "org.codehaus.plexus", "plexus-spring", "1.2", ALL ) ) );
        assertEquals( 3, artifacts.size() );
        Collections.sort( artifacts, new Comparator<ArtifactMetadata>()
        {
            @Override
            public int compare( ArtifactMetadata o1, ArtifactMetadata o2 )
View Full Code Here

Examples of org.apache.archiva.metadata.repository.storage.ReadMetadataRequest

        throws Exception
    {
        ExcludesFilter<String> filter =
            new ExcludesFilter<String>( Collections.singletonList( "plexus-spring-1.2.pom" ) );
        List<ArtifactMetadata> artifacts = new ArrayList<>( storage.readArtifactsMetadata(
            new ReadMetadataRequest( TEST_REPO_ID, "org.codehaus.plexus", "plexus-spring", "1.2", filter ) ) );
        assertEquals( 2, artifacts.size() );
        Collections.sort( artifacts, new Comparator<ArtifactMetadata>()
        {
            @Override
            public int compare( ArtifactMetadata o1, ArtifactMetadata o2 )
View Full Code Here

Examples of org.apache.archiva.metadata.repository.storage.ReadMetadataRequest

    @Test
    public void testGetArtifactsTimestampedSnapshots()
        throws Exception
    {
        List<ArtifactMetadata> artifacts = new ArrayList<ArtifactMetadata>( storage.readArtifactsMetadata(
            new ReadMetadataRequest( TEST_REPO_ID, "com.example.test", "missing-metadata", "1.0-SNAPSHOT", ALL ) ) );
        assertEquals( 1, artifacts.size() );

        ArtifactMetadata artifact = artifacts.get( 0 );
        assertEquals( "missing-metadata-1.0-20091101.112233-1.pom", artifact.getId() );
        assertEquals( "com.example.test", artifact.getNamespace() );
View Full Code Here

Examples of org.apache.archiva.metadata.repository.storage.ReadMetadataRequest

    {
        copyTestArtifactWithParent( "target/test-classes/com/example/test/test-artifact-module-a",
                                    "target/test-repository/com/example/test/test-artifact-module-a" );

        ProjectVersionMetadata metadata = storage.readProjectVersionMetadata(
            new ReadMetadataRequest( TEST_REPO_ID, "com.example.test", "test-artifact-module-a", "1.0" ) );

        MavenProjectFacet facet = (MavenProjectFacet) metadata.getFacet( MavenProjectFacet.FACET_ID );
        assertEquals( "jar", facet.getPackaging() );
        assertEquals( "http://maven.apache.org", metadata.getUrl() );
        assertEquals( "com.example.test", facet.getParent().getGroupId() );
View Full Code Here

Examples of org.apache.archiva.metadata.repository.storage.ReadMetadataRequest

        copyTestArtifactWithParent( "target/test-classes/com/example/test/test-artifact-module-a",
                                    "target/test-repository/com/example/test/test-artifact-module-a" );

        ProjectVersionMetadata metadata = storage.readProjectVersionMetadata(
            new ReadMetadataRequest( TEST_REPO_ID, "com.example.test", "test-artifact-module-a", "1.0" ) );
        assertEquals( "1.0", metadata.getId() );

        MavenProjectFacet facet = (MavenProjectFacet) metadata.getFacet( MavenProjectFacet.FACET_ID );
        assertNotNull( facet );
        assertEquals( "com.example.test", facet.getGroupId() );
View Full Code Here

Examples of org.apache.archiva.metadata.repository.storage.ReadMetadataRequest

    {
        copyTestArtifactWithParent( "target/test-classes/com/example/test/test-artifact-module-a",
                                    "target/test-repository/com/example/test/test-artifact-module-a" );

        ProjectVersionMetadata metadata = storage.readProjectVersionMetadata(
            new ReadMetadataRequest( TEST_REPO_ID, "com.example.test", "missing-parent", "1.1" ) );

        assertEquals( "1.1", metadata.getId() );

        MavenProjectFacet facet = (MavenProjectFacet) metadata.getFacet( MavenProjectFacet.FACET_ID );
        assertNotNull( facet );
View Full Code Here

Examples of org.apache.archiva.metadata.repository.storage.ReadMetadataRequest

        //copyTestArtifactWithParent( "target/test-classes/com/example/test/test-snapshot-artifact-root",
        //                            "target/test-repository/com/example/test/test-snapshot-artifact-root" );

        ProjectVersionMetadata metadata = storage.readProjectVersionMetadata(
            new ReadMetadataRequest( TEST_REPO_ID, "com.example.test", "test-snapshot-artifact-module-a",
                                     "1.1-SNAPSHOT" ) );

        MavenProjectFacet facet = (MavenProjectFacet) metadata.getFacet( MavenProjectFacet.FACET_ID );
        assertEquals( "jar", facet.getPackaging() );
        assertEquals( "com.example.test", facet.getParent().getGroupId() );
View Full Code Here

Examples of org.apache.archiva.metadata.repository.storage.ReadMetadataRequest

                                    "target/test-repository/com/example/test/test-snapshot-artifact-module-a" );

        try
        {
            ProjectVersionMetadata metadata = storage.readProjectVersionMetadata(
                new ReadMetadataRequest( TEST_REPO_ID, "com.example.test", "test-snapshot-artifact-module-a",
                                         "1.1-SNAPSHOT" ) );
            fail( "Should not be found" );
        }
        catch ( RepositoryStorageRuntimeException e )
        {
View Full Code Here

Examples of org.apache.archiva.metadata.repository.storage.ReadMetadataRequest

    public void testModelWithJdkProfileActivation()
        throws Exception
    {
        // skygo IMHO must fail because TEST_REPO_ID ( is snap ,no release) and we seek for a snapshot

        ReadMetadataRequest readMetadataRequest =
            new ReadMetadataRequest().repositoryId( TEST_REPO_ID ).namespace( "org.apache.maven" ).projectId(
                "maven-archiver" ).projectVersion( "2.4.1" );

        ProjectVersionMetadata metadata = storage.readProjectVersionMetadata( readMetadataRequest );
    }
View Full Code Here

Examples of org.apache.archiva.metadata.repository.storage.ReadMetadataRequest

    @Test (expected = RepositoryStorageRuntimeException.class)
    @Override
    public void testGetProjectVersionMetadataForTimestampedSnapshotMissingMetadata()
        throws Exception
    {
        ReadMetadataRequest readMetadataRequest =
            new ReadMetadataRequest().repositoryId( TEST_REPO_ID ).namespace( "com.example.test" ).projectId(
                "missing-metadata" ).projectVersion( "1.0-SNAPSHOT" );
        storage.readProjectVersionMetadata( readMetadataRequest );
    }
View Full Code Here
TOP
Copyright © 2018 www.massapi.com. All rights reserved.
All source code are property of their respective owners. Java is a trademark of Sun Microsystems, Inc and owned by ORACLE Inc. Contact coftware#gmail.com.